Review of 2010 Yamaha X-MAX 125

The Yamaha X-MAX 125 2010 is a versatile and reliable scooter that offers a perfect blend of performance, comfort, and style. With its 125cc liquid-cooled engine, the X-MAX 125 delivers smooth and efficient power delivery, making it ideal for both city commuting and longer highway rides. The sleek and modern design of the scooter not only turns heads but also provides excellent wind protection and a comfortable riding position for the rider. One of the key features of the Yamaha X-MAX 125 is its ample storage space, with a large under-seat compartment that can easily accommodate a full-face helmet and other essentials. Additionally, the scooter comes equipped with advanced safety features such as ABS brakes, providing added confidence and control while riding. Overall, the Yamaha X-MAX 125 2010 offers great value for riders looking for a practical and stylish two-wheeler that excels in both performance and functionality.
